  1. AUTHENTICATION IN AN INTERNET ENVIRONMENT Dominick E. Nigro NCUA Information Systems Officer

  2. Reason For Guidance • Changes to Privacy and Security Regulations • Increased Incidents of Identity Theft/Fraud • Authentication Methods Contribute to Identity Theft/Fraud • Authentication Technology Advances

  3. Why Effective Authentication? • Safeguard Member Information • Reduce Fraud/Identity Theft • Prevent Money Laundering and Terrorist Financing • Promote Legal Enforceability of Electronic Agreements and Transactions • Reduce Risk of Business with Unauthorized Individuals

  4. What does NCUA expect? • Assess the Authentication Risks associated with Internet Based Services • Assess effectiveness of Authentication Methodology • Implement/Review program to Monitor Systems • Determine reporting policies/procedures in place if Unauthorized Access occurs • Evaluate Member Awareness Program

  5. Authentication Risk Assessment • Identify all Access and Transactions associated with Internet-based products and services • Determine if Internet Based Services provide High Risk Transactions • Identify Authentication Methods used for Internet Based Services • Determine effectiveness of Authentication Methods for High Risk Transactions

  6. Member Account Authentication • If Risk Assessment identifies inadequate Authentication for High Risk Transactions • Multifactor Authentication • Layered Security • Other Controls

  7. Authentication Methods • Multifactor Authentication • Something the user knows (pin/password) • Something the user has (smart card/token) • Something a user is (biometrics, fingerprint)

  8. Authentication Methods • Layered Security – Multiple controls and multiple control points • Other Controls – Technology and controls that are emerging or that may be introduced in the future

  9. Monitoring Systems • Detection of Unauthorized Access • Implement Audit procedures which • Assist in detection of fraud • Money laundering • Compromised passwords • Other unauthorized activities

  10. Reporting Requirements • Unauthorized Access Requires Notifying • Management • NCUA Regional Director • Appropriate Law Enforcement • Filing Suspicious Activity Report • Member Notification • Appendix B of Part 748 of NCUA RR

  11. Member Awareness Programs • Key to reduce Fraud and Identity Theft • Implement/Revise Member Awareness Program • Evaluate Education efforts • Identify additional efforts

  12. Conclusion • Assess Risk of Internet-based products and services • Establish effective Authentication methods • Monitor systems for Unauthorized Access • Report Unauthorized Access • Notify Members of Unauthorized Access, if warranted • Educate members • Complete process by Year-end 2006
